assessable (B2)
adjective
Pronunciation: /əˈsɛsəbl/
Definition
Able to be evaluated or measured.
Examples
The risk associated with the project was assessable.
Her performance was highly assessable.
The damage to the car was assessable.
How to Use assessable
- assessable by (prepositional phrase)
- Able to be evaluated or measured by a specific person or method. — "The true cost of the repairs is assessable by an independent surveyor."
- assessable for (prepositional phrase)
- Subject to being assessed or taxed for something. — "Properties assessable for local improvements were notified."
